Output 7a58e78824b52ecc532c689671904adc81b841fa1238cd96baf97a9dd4c0f3e2:2

value
6431386
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b58b3fda64c59f8e52e26ec7366d122b0d7cd183 OP_EQUAL
address
3JEw3V59ZRdP8q85GeRnnYkEJrF1VBgV3M
transaction
7a58e78824b52ecc532c689671904adc81b841fa1238cd96baf97a9dd4c0f3e2
spent
true